On reporting the theft to the Police, they told him to register all portable property with www.immobilise.com
The Police check every suspect who comes into custody with iPods, phones or other valuable on them against this database. If they find the item is registered on the database, it makes it that much easier for the Police them to return your stolen property to you!
Immobilise is the worlds largest FREE register of possession ownership and searchable register of stolen goods and blocked mobile phones.
You can register details of laptops, MP3 players, sat nav, car stereos, cameras, bicycles and many other things!
Uniquely via an Immobilise account, you can record any registered item as lost or stolen and this instantly appears on the Police National Stolen Equipment Database. This online checking service is used by all the UK Police forces to trace owners of stolen property.
It is the largest service of its type with over 15 million registered users, 22 million items registered, and over 16 million stolen items recorded.
The recorded information can help you after loss, theft or fire to complete insurance claims, report stolen or lost property to the Police and mobile phone networks.
